Techniques to Enhance Productivity

  1. Set Clear Goals
    Creating detailed and achievable objectives helps to maintain your focus and drive. Use software like Asana to track your progress.

  2. Prioritize Tasks
    By recognizing critical tasks and addressing them first, you secure that your most critical work is finished on time. Think about using the Eisenhower Matrix to distinguish between urgent and important tasks.

  3. Minimize Distractions

  4. Take Regular Breaks
    Surprisingly, taking short breaks can boost overall productivity. The Pomodoro Technique, which includes working in timed intervals followed by a 5-minute break, is proven to elevate engagement and output.

  5. Leverage Technology
    Using apps like Zoom for interaction or Dropbox for document sharing can streamline workflows and cut down on time spent on manual tasks.
